What are the 3 Types of Commodities Trading Charts

Types of Commodities charts

There are 3 types of charts used in Commodities: Line Commodity Trading Charts, Bar Commodities Trading Charts and Candlesticks Commodity Trading Charts.

Line Charts - plots a continuous line connecting closing commodity prices of a commodity.

Bar Commodity Trading Charts- displayed as sequence of OHCL bars. OHCL represents OPEN HIGH LOW & CLOSE. The Opening commodities price is displayed as a horizontal dash on the left and closing commodities price as a horizontal dash on the right.

Candlestick Commodity Trading Charts - these use the same commodities price data as bar commodity charts (open, high, low, and close). However, they in a much more visually identifiable way which resembles a candle with wicks on both ends.

How to Interpret

The rectangle part is called the body.

The high and low are described as shadows and drawn as poking lines.

The color of the candlestick is either blue or red

  • (Blue or Green Color) - Commodities Prices moved up
  • (Red Color) - Commodities Prices moved down

Most commodity platforms like the MetaTrader 4, use colors to mark the direction. colors used are blue or green; when commodities price moves up, red; when commodities price moves down.
